IIS - 技术教程文章

IIS6.0的配置以及访问局域网【图】

这几天由于要上交开放实验的作业,于是晚上开始研究如何配置IIS服务器以及局域网内的访问。其实IIS服务器的原理和apache服务器原理的配置大致相同。只不过IIS配置完全是在windows窗口下完成的。接下来介绍如何启动你的IIS服务器,windows系统一般是自带IIS服务器的,但是晚上用同学的win7家庭版发现是没有IIS服务器的,所以建议那些是家庭版的同学要么重装电脑,要么下载安装IIS服务器。我现在是用win8系统给大家具体讲解。1、IIS配...

IIS6.0的配置以及访问局域网【图】

这几天由于要上交开放实验的作业,于是晚上开始研究如何配置IIS服务器以及局域网内的访问。其实IIS服务器的原理和apache服务器原理的配置大致相同。只不过IIS配置完全是在windows窗口下完成的。接下来介绍如何启动你的IIS服务器,windows系统一般是自带IIS服务器的,但是晚上用同学的win7家庭版发现是没有IIS服务器的,所以建议那些是家庭版的同学要么重装电脑,要么下载安装IIS服务器。我现在是用win8系统给大家具体讲解。1、IIS配...

IIS5.1、IIS6.0、IIS7.5中安装配置MVC 3【图】

本文主要介绍在IIS5.1、IIS6.0、IIS7.5中安装配置MVC 3的具体办法!正文:IIS5.11. 安装Microsoft .net FrameWork 4.0安装包;2. 安装ASP.NET MVC 3;3. 在IIS中发布网站,创建虚拟目录,ASP.NET版本选择4.0.30196;4. 添加MVC的解析:右击IIS中的虚拟目录选择“属性”-“虚拟目录”-“配置”-“映射”-“添加”,配置如下:可执行文件:C:\WINDOWS\Microsoft.NET\Framework\v4.0.30196\aspnet_isapi.dll,扩展名:.*动作:全部动作脚...

Entity Framework 6.0 IIS 部署出错解决方案

我自己写的webAPI + EF6.0 本地运行正常,部署到Windows Server2008中的IIS7.5中报错。报错信息如下:"Message":"出现错误。","ExceptionMessage":"无法为具有固定名称“System.Data.SqlClient”的 ADO.NET 提供程序加载在应用程序配置文件中注册的实体框架提供程序类型“System.Data.Entity.SqlServer.SqlProviderServices, EntityFramework.SqlServer”。请确保使用限定程序集的名称且该程序集对运行的应用程序可用。 解决方法:...

IIS服务器下301跳转是怎么样实现的?

301跳转的用法很多,对于一名SEO来说,301转向是必须掌握的本领,但是对于301转向而言,许多人都并不清楚,301跳转以后,需不需要对原网站进行优化,再次提及一边301跳转的定义。 所谓301跳转,对于搜索引擎而言,便是,对搜索引擎发出信息,告诉搜索引擎:“此url地址已经永久的进行跳转到了‘XXX’url地址。”而对于用户而言,301跳转后的网站,在用户使用的时候,输入旧的地址,会自动跳转到新的地址,只是这个过程及其迅...

解决.net定时器在iis7上不执行问题【代码】

今天第一次在博客园发帖,以前一直在潜水,在这里也是学了不少东西。感谢各位园友废话不多说,这也是我工作中遇到的问题:protectedvoid Application_Start(object sender, EventArgs e){// 创建一个计时器,单位:毫秒 System.Timers.Timer myTimer = new System.Timers.Timer(60*60*1000); //设置时间为5秒,便于测试(单位毫秒)myTimer.Elapsed += new System.Timers.ElapsedEventHandler(myTimer_Elapsed);myTimer.Enabled = ...

XP没有IIS服务组组件

前几天装了一个新XPSP2的ghost版系统,按装之后发现没有IIS服务,我汗~~没有IIS我没办法查看.ASP文件,又不想重装了,着实让人头痛。没办法在网上反复查了2天,终于找到解决办法~~~~~——————————————————————————————————————————————————————————————Windows XP添加删除组件里没有IIS的解决方法某些版本windows的添加或删除组件里面没有IIS安装选项,如windows XP ...

IIS Express 错误提示汇总【图】

在做WEB Service开发中,要经常用到IIS Express服务器,有些自己遇到的问题做一个汇总以待后续查找。错误类型:问题来源:直接在项目上选择调试运行。 解决方案: 1、直接找到那个文件右键浏览(或者在网址后面手动添加/WebServices1.asmx)。 2、打开Web.config,在里面<configuration>和</configuration>中间添加几句话,启用目录浏览。    <system.webServer>      <directoryBrowse enabled="true" />    </syst...

本地iis部署网站 端口权限启用【图】

打开控制面板->选择防火墙->点击左侧的“高级设置”->入站规则->新建规则->选择“端口”点击下一步在下一步中填写要开放的端口号然后点击下一步下一步下一步最后填写名称就ok 啦原文:http://www.cnblogs.com/jiangyou-lz/p/6518545.html

修改IIS默认的30M【图】

打开iis,点击站点,找到请求筛选,编辑功能设置,修改相应的值。 原文:https://www.cnblogs.com/jeffhong99/p/10871099.html

部署NetCore项目(本文介绍用用IIS部署)【图】

首先要下载安装Core Runtim:然后在IIS中的模块中就可以看到如下内容:这时环境就搭好了;下面按照正常的发布流程走就行了,关键看下面(一定要选择无托管代码)原文:https://www.cnblogs.com/happyShare/p/10846653.html

IIS6.0配置GZIP压缩【代码】

环境:windows2003 + IIS6 此类文章一搜一大摞,具体步骤不在叙述,大概说明一下:1、在IIS - 本地计算机 - 属性 - 在“允许直接编辑配置数据库”选项上打勾 #不打勾也可以,但后面修改xml时要关闭IIS服务2、在IIS - Web服务扩展 - 添加一个新的Web服务扩展 扩展名:随意取 GZIP文件位置:C:\WINDOWS\system32\inetsrv\gzip.dll “设置扩展状态为允许”打勾 确定3、在IIS - 网站 - 属性 - 服务 – HTTP压缩 “压...

allowDefinition='MachineToApplication' 的节是错误的。如果在 IIS 中没有将【图】

针对这个问题,我个人也倒弄了好久,去网上找了不少资料。废话少说了,切入正题 我用的开发工具是vs2008+sql2005,问了一下我的老师,老师给我的建议是重新生成解决方案,于是,我从新新建了一个网站,用新的web.config替换原来的web.config,但是结果仍然是一样的。我也试过网上去运行C:\Windows\Microsoft.NET\Framework\v2.0.50727\aspnet_regiis.exe结果也是不理想。也试图去删除web.config里面的 <authentication...

有二级目录的IIS配置【代码】

当项目配置文件中配置了二级目录时,如下:<!--二级目录地址--> <add key="SecondCatalog" value="/hotel" /> 如何配置IIS呢?这里介绍下我的做法,仅供参考。若有更好的方式,还请各位大侠不吝赐教。1、新建一个空文件夹,我的命名为:“空网站”。2、 打开Internet信息服务(IIS) =》网站 =》右击,添加网站 =》...,物理路径指向1中的新建文件夹(空网站文件夹) =》右击你新建的网站,点击“添加应用...

IIS7.x经典模式与集成模式

参考文档:http://book.51cto.com/art/200908/146143.htm个人理解:经典模式:在IIS6中aspnet_isapi.dll只是ISAPI的一个实现,对asp.net页面的请求都是映射到aspnet_isapi.dll处理的集成模式:IIS7以后asp.net已经被集成到IIS中了,可以看成是IIS的组成部分了,而不是之前那样的ISAPI接口实现原文:http://www.cnblogs.com/yyq745201/p/4613501.html

IIS 设置文件可下载

IIS遇到了文件不能下载的问题.为了让IIS能下载扩展名是INI的文件,我们需要如此操作:(括号内的是英文版本的名字)打开“IIS管理器(InternetInformationServices(IIS)Manager)”选择到你的站点。单击右键。选择“属性(Properties)”单击“HTTP头(HTTPHeaders)”选项卡单击“MIME类型(MIMETypes)”单击“新建(NEW)”在“扩展名(Extension)”框中,输入文件扩展名,这里是ini在“MIME类型(MIMETypes)”框中,输入该扩展...

IIS备份和还原方法

备份 IIS 配置 若要备份 IIS 配置,请按照下列步骤操作: 1. 在本地计算机上的 IIS 管理单元中,单击 Internet 信息服务下面的计算机图标。 2. 单击操作并选择备份/还原配置。 3. 单击创建备份,选择备份文件的名称,然后单击确定。备注:默认备份位置是 %SystemRoot%\system32\inetsrv\MetaBack 文件夹。如果要将备份文件保存到其他位置,可以将文件从该默认位置复制到另一个位置。在默认位置保存一个副本以便方便地恢复。请注...

ASP.NET 发布到IIS后支撑woff 的解决方案

<system.webServer> <staticContent> <remove fileExtension=".woff" /> <mimeMap fileExtension=".woff" mimeType="application/x-woff" /> </staticContent> </system.webServer>在 system.webServer 中增加 woff 的相应信息即可原文:http://www.cnblogs.com/yejiansnake/p/3932700.html

Windows7与Window2008 64位IIS7上面DCOM配置Excel、Word

解决办法: 1.(适用于.NET) 1).通过webconfig中增加模拟,加入管理员权限, <identity impersonate="true" userName="系统管理员" password="系统管理员密码"/> 2).这样就能够启动Application进程,操作EXCEL了,能够新建EXCEL,导出EXCEL,但是还是不能打开服务器端的EXCEL文件2.(以下适用于所有语言) 在组件服务,DOCM设置 Microsoft Excel Application的属性, 因为是在64位系统上面操作,组件服务中DOCOM中默认是没有的,...

如何解决IIS配置HTTPS证书后刷新消失问题【图】

IIS配置CER证书后完成证书申请后刷新后就会消失的这个BUG微软一直存在,因为我们一般申请都是下来的CER文件和私钥但是IIS只支持PFX文件的导入,所以我们需要把CER文件和证书私钥转换成PFX文件1.第一步,打开: https://ssl4less.eu/ssl-tools/convert-certificate.html 点击Convert后,就会生成PFX文件了,然后进入IIS的服务器证书点击导入就可以了,导入时需要输入刚才设置的私钥密码,就成功导入证书了。原文:https://www.cnblo...

windows 2003 iis+php5+mysql+phpmyadmin 详细安装配置

windows 2003 iis+php5+mysql+phpmyadmin 详细安装步骤 支持asp .net php mysql gmail一、安装iis这就不要说了要注意的就是安装是注意选上asp.net 二、 接下来就是安装php了; 找个地方下个php5 的源码包 比如 http://www.phpchina.com/manual/php/php-5.2.0-Win32.zip 下好以后解压到c:\php\ 目录下 (php 目录自己建的哦) 1、先把那两个注册文件导进去 2、然后把扩展名为才.dll的文件复制到c:\WINDOWS\...

三个方法教会你win7中IIS7配置php环境【图】

三个方法教会你win7中IIS7配置php环境。今天静下心来研究了下在win7中使用IIS7配置php环境,其实很简单!跟下面方法做之前,请先确定你的电脑中未安装其它相关环境程序及服务,之前安装过apache或wamp集成包的请卸载。方法一、安装使用phpmanager1.下载安装phpmanager,官方地址:http://phpmanager.codeplex.com/。2.创建并配置php.ini。将php.ini-development文件改名为php.ini,修改date.timezone=”Asia/Shanghai”。去分号开启...

win2003的IIS無法使用,又一次安裝提示找不到iisadmin.mfl文件

我的系統是win2003 繁體版 sp2,現在iis無法使用,我同事的也是,也不知道是不是跟在網域中有關係,因為我用虛擬機的繁體系統win2003 R2版iis能够正常使用,不過曾经那台電腦也是在網域中,可是就能够用,還配置了支持php的,真是鬱悶死我了.在網上搜索一下,發現非常多人都遇到這種情況,几種方法都試過了,都還是不行,也試了用那個win2003 R2版來安裝iis,還是不用访問,估計是iis與我在用的系統不匹配,在網上查到iis與系統不是統一個版本号...

通过IIS部署,将图片或者视频等文件用http协议网址访问【图】

打开IIS管理器又键点击添加网站然后到这个界面 文件夹里有这些图片,随便用的一些图片 然后我这里用的是局域网测试,所以IP就是wifi的IP地址,如果是服务器的话,直接选服务器本身的IP地址就行了 填完这三个信息后点击确定 这样就基本部署好了 会显示这样的网页 不要慌,就差最后一步啦! 然后回车 就可以通过http网址访问D:/Test这个文件夹里的图片和视频了 因为设备有限用的手机测试 然后我用连着同一WIFI的手机在网...

IIS ADMIN不能启动,提示错误代码-2146893818的解决方法

主要错误原因是因为‘C:\Documents and Settings\All Users\Application Data\Microsoft\Crypto\RSA\MachineKeys‘ 文件夹下keys被破坏了,修改一下名称就可以了。 该文件夹默认为隐藏,你可以直接在我的电脑里输入该路径。 在文件夹下至少有两个文件,如下格式: c23***********************_MachineGUID 7a4***********************_MachineGUID 当出现此IIS错误的时候,可能你能看见奇数个文件3个或5个或7个;按理说应该为复数2...

将自己的IIS站点免费升级为Https【代码】【图】

Let‘s EncryptLet‘s Encrypt 是一个由Internet Security Research Group (互联网安全研究组)提供的免费,自动化和开放的证书颁发机构。它秉承着 免费,自动化,安全,透明,开放的基本原则 面向社会提供服务.并且截止到今年七月底已通过了Microsoft,Google,Apple,Mozilla,Oracle和Blackberry的直接信任.这意味着.使用Let‘s Encrypt 生成的证书可以被当前99%的浏览器所信任.详情可见https://letsencrypt.org.1.Linux 下的证书生成...

IIS6的PHP最佳配置方法

虽然 LAMP 组合很不错,但是如果想要架设一台同时支持PHP、ASP、ASP.NET、JSP、Perl的Web虚拟主机服务器,还是用 Windows 2003的IIS 6最好。网上有很多介绍在IIS 6上配置PHP的文章,但是那些方法不是性能不好,就是升级麻烦。下面的方法可以让你在第一次配置好后,能够非常方便的进行升级。   这里所说的升级,是指从某个php4版本升级到另一个php4版本,或者从某个php5版本升级到另一个php5版本,而不是指从php4升级到php5。  ...

IIS7.5 HTTP错误403.1-Forbidden 您尝试从某个目录运行CGI、ISAPI或其他可执行程序,但该目录不允许运行可执行文件【图】

----------------错误详细-----------------------------------------------------------------------------------------解决方法-------------------------------- 原文:http://www.cnblogs.com/wangsaiming/p/4016499.html

IIS 中将虚拟目录配置为应用程序【代码】【图】

打开IIS Manager (IIS 管理员), 打开你想要变成程序的虚拟目录, 右击它然后选"转为应用程序 或 Convert to Application".原文:http://www.cnblogs.com/zhengdl/p/4165069.html

服务器端IIS中部署带Office组件程序【图】

开发的程序需要用到Office组件(Word、Excel等)的时候,往往在开发环境中运行正常,但是部署到服务器上就出问题。1)首先保证开发环境引用的dll正确.net 4.0以上版本,添加引用Microsoft.Office.Interop.Word.dll引用完成后,开发环境已经可以正常运行了。 2)如果直接将程序发布,部署到服务器IIS上的话,用到office相关功能时,系统就会报错(检索 COM 类工厂中 CLSID 为 {000209FF-0000-0000-C000-000000000046} 的组件时失败,...